DevOps is a set of practices, tools, and a cultural philosophy that automates and integrates the processes between software development (Dev) and IT operations (Ops).

Its primary goal is to shorten the systems development life cycle and provide continuous delivery with high software quality. Instead of these two teams working in silos (isolation), they collaborate across the entire service lifecycle.


Stages of DevOps

The DevOps lifecycle is often represented as an infinity loop, symbolizing continuous improvement.

  1. Plan: Define the business value and requirements. Tools like Jira or Trello are used to track tasks and features.
